Welcome to Spoolwright, our printer-spooler microservice. It queues jobs from the Hatchgrove clinics and retries flaky printers so nobody has to. Most weirdness traces back to stuck leases in the job table — there's a sweeper for that. Before you touch anything, skim the runbook, which lives on our internal ops page.

runbook for tagug-hafog: https://jira.lumiclabs.internal/projects/pages/pages/9773c0d8

Ticket: the `extract-strings` script in the Lanterloo i18n repo was silently uploading zero catalogs to the Merribel translation service because staging's env file was copied from a stale template. Root cause: the upload step requires an authenticated session, and the template shipped without one, so the script fell back to dry-run mode without warning. Fix for future maintainers: after provisioning a new environment, open `.env.staging` and add the Merribel API secret on the following line.

vault entry, fadup-tagag: RELAY_SECRET8=2fd92179

**Capacity note — Vellastra dispatch simulator.** For the eng sync: simulating the 40-car Marrowgate tower at 10x speed saturates one worker at roughly 9k rider events/sec, so we'll shard by bank rather than by floor. Memory stays flat if the event ring is sized correctly. The knobs we propose locking in are these.

tuning table, hahof-tafop:
RATE_LIMITS = {
    "ulaix": 10,
    "wenath": 1,
}